When I start my Sierra, I put my foot on the clutch. When it is idling and I take my foot off the clutch in neutral, the car moves forwards a bit, like it actually drives forwards. Does it on flat ground...
It is a manual, 1.3 stocko, and the clutch slips sometimes but not very often.

Any ideas why, and if it is a problem?
